Freakshow Rock (Sam, Zach, Pat, Thomas)
— Sam R. is about as goth as you can get, his personality is the opposite. Passionate and loud, he's very perky and a huge animal lover, doting on his pet frog "Froggert" any chance he gets.
— Zach is the obsessed lover of all things Japanese from anime to food to culture and more. A lover of authentic culture and media, he's very bright and fanatic, sometimes too determined to notice what he's doing.
— Pat is a happy-go-lucky and sociable extrovert, loving his family, friends and assorted company. He's a natural entertainer and musician, as well as a romantic who often falls too hard and too quickly for every guy and girl he sees. He portrays himself as someone who is completely secure in himself and is unabashedly his own person without worry when in reality he has many insecurities and often end up putting up a front to give his brother Zach a good role model. Pat’s a bit of a jokey meme man who’s always up for a laugh and making others smile. Though sometimes suave and smooth, he's a clumsy mess and always ends up making a fool of himself, intentional or not.
— Thomas is a punk, chill and laidback to the point of bordering on dull, though humorous with black comedy. He’s a kid who loves frogs. He makes jokes about his fake leg and always always has time for nonsense and chaotic madness, and is the biggest supplier of subdued crazy.

Zachariah Shin-ji Park-Müller (박 신지/Park Shin-ji)
- All-Loving Hero: He loves everyone and everything, except bad people.
- A Tragedy of Impulsiveness: The reason behind his multitude of scars. When he was 9, his dog Lassie slid down a hill into a patch of barbed wire (though unharmed thankfully as she rolled into a clear spot) and because of his impulsiveness and Chronic Hero Syndrome, he charged head first and ended up rolling into the pit, cutting himself all over and almost passing out from blood loss.
- Chronic Hero Syndrome: Has a bad case of this and the reason for his barbed wire injuries.
- Covered with Scars: Due to rolling into a large patch of barbed wire.
- Determinator: Zach refuses to give up or be put down and won't stop until his goal is complete. Sometimes good, sometimes it backfires (the barbed wire incident being the largest offender). Doubles as a Fatal Flaw.
- Fatal Flaw: His Chronic Hero Syndrome has gotten him into much trouble as mentioned previous.
- Foreign Culture Fetish: He has a thing for Japan and loves their culture.
- Keet: Very active and energetic.
- Nice Guy: Zach is a massive sweetheart and always has everyone's best interests in mind.
- Occidental Otaku/Otaku: He's a Korean-German in America with a huge love of Japan, Japanese culture and media.
- Yaoi Fangirl: Gender-inverted and downplayed. He loves yaoi, G-rated examples only though. This interest is occasionally played up for laughs regarding Evan and Patrick's odd friendship as the others crack constant jokes about him shipping the two.

Thomas Janu Stone
- Animal Lover: He loves animals and he loves frogs even more so, owning 13 and even making them a personal Hindu shrine just in case they want to worship with him and his family.
- Artificial Limbs: He has a fake right leg that he's painted chrome silver.
- Berserk Button: His blonde hair. He really dislikes how it clashes with his punk looks and will lose it if others mock him for it or call him names such as his sister mockingly naming him "Bumblebee".
- Cloudcuckoolander: Though downn-to-Earth otherwise, his frog obsession can make him seem quite out there, such as creating a frog army or trying to summon Hindu deities for dinner.
- Exhausted Eye Bags: He's got these as a result of staying up late listening to psychedelic Hindu music or reading frog facts.
- Guyliner: Wears some pretty heavy eyeliner with neon green mixed in to achieve a glamrock-punk-inspired look.
- Let Me at Him!: If he's enraged, he will do this and will be required to be held back or have his leg removed (though that didn't stop him this one time).
- Mellow Fellow: Quite calm and collected, bordering on near-dull for the most part, and will only be riled up if his Berserk Button is pressed.
- The Klutz: Despite being used to having a fake leg, he can be quite the klutz regarding his amputation, even if it has been 8 years. Justified here as the extra energy his body expends to maintain balance wears him down and is a contributing factor to his more clumsy actions.
